Autonomous Robot Market Overview
The Autonomous Robot Market size was valued at USD 1893.27 million in 2025 and is expected to reach USD 3230.68 million by 2034, growing at a CAGR of 6% from 2025 to 2034.
The Autonomous Robot Market is expanding rapidly because of increasing automation across manufacturing, logistics, aerospace, and energy industries. Approximately 71% of industrial facilities adopted autonomous robotic systems to improve operational productivity and reduce labor-intensive processes. Fully autonomous robots account for nearly 58% of total market demand because of advanced AI integration and real-time navigation capabilities. Around 52% of warehouse automation projects implemented autonomous robots between 2023 and 2025 to improve material handling and operational efficiency.
The United States Autonomous Robot Market contributes approximately 39% of North American demand because of strong industrial automation investments, aerospace innovation, and logistics modernization activities. Nearly 64% of U.S. manufacturing facilities upgraded autonomous robotic systems during 2024 to improve operational accuracy and reduce production downtime. Approximately 49% of logistics operators integrated autonomous mobile robots between 2023 and 2025 for warehouse management and material transportation. Industrial and manufacturing applications account for nearly 55% of domestic market demand because of increasing smart factory implementation.

By Type
Semi-Autonomous
Semi-autonomous robots account for approximately 42% of the Autonomous Robot Market Share because of strong deployment across industrial logistics, warehouse automation, and collaborative manufacturing operations. These robotic systems are preferred because of lower deployment complexity and improved human-machine interaction capabilities. Approximately 61% of semi-autonomous robots operate with operator-assisted navigation and task supervision across industrial facilities. Semi-autonomous systems improved warehouse productivity by nearly 21%.
North America contributes approximately 35% of semi-autonomous robot demand because of increasing warehouse modernization and logistics automation activities. Europe represents nearly 27% of semi-autonomous robotic installations due to strong industrial automation and manufacturing innovation projects. Approximately 44% of semi-autonomous robot manufacturers introduced upgraded machine vision systems during 2025 to improve navigation accuracy and workplace safety.
Fully Autonomous
Fully autonomous robots represent approximately 58% of the Autonomous Robot Industry because of advanced AI integration, real-time navigation capabilities, and increasing deployment across manufacturing, aerospace, and industrial logistics operations. These systems are commonly used for unmanned transportation, industrial inspection, and predictive maintenance applications. Approximately 67% of fully autonomous robotic systems operate with AI-driven decision-making technologies across industrial environments.
Asia-Pacific contributes approximately 36% of fully autonomous robot demand because of rapid smart manufacturing expansion and industrial automation investments. North America accounts for nearly 33% of installations due to increasing adoption of AI-based warehouse robotics and aerospace automation projects. Around 48% of fully autonomous robot manufacturers integrated cloud-connected monitoring systems during 2024 to improve operational analytics and predictive maintenance performance.
